Fire Weather Planning Forecast for Southwest and South-Central
Arizona and Southeast California
National Weather Service Phoenix AZ
311 AM MST Wed Dec 3 2025

.DISCUSSION...
Near to slightly below normal temperatures will be common across
the region over the next couple of days. Breezy conditions (wind
gusts 20-30 mph) develop for parts of the western districts and
Lower Colorado River Valley today through early Thursday morning,
otherwise light winds are expected. MinRH values near 20-35% will
be common the next few afternoons with good to excellent overnight
recoveries.
